"Just north of the U.S. border in South Langley, British Columbia, is the spectacular 8.1-hectare farm owned by visionary gardener, Thomas Hobbs. Bell’Occhio (or beautiful eye), is influenced — “no, copied,” Tom corrects — by La Louve, the revered Bonnieux garden in Provence belonging to Nicole de Vésian, the late Hermès design director.
One half of Vancouver’s Southlands Nursery, which he runs with partner Brent Beattie, Tom has written two books, Shocking Beauty and The Jewel Box Garden, and his work has been featured in Martha Stewart Living magazine. Here, he shares a look at his French country-inspired garden in all its glory."
